Chemical castration

Total Posts : 1 post


Delhi Gangrape case: Punishment for Rapists – Death or Castration?

Delhi’s Girl (lets call her that instead of the demeaning “Delhi Gangrape victim”) has corroborated that all the 6 guys raped her, which syncs with her friend’s version as well. (All 6 men raped me, Delhi Gangrape victim tells SDM [

22 Dec 12 4 min read

Subscribe to see what we're thinking

Subscribe to get access to premium content or contact us if you have any questions.

Subscribe Now